Skip to content

Support Gnome 48 & 49#225

Draft
ifl0w wants to merge 10 commits intodevelopfrom
support_48_49
Draft

Support Gnome 48 & 49#225
ifl0w wants to merge 10 commits intodevelopfrom
support_48_49

Conversation

@ifl0w
Copy link
Copy Markdown
Owner

@ifl0w ifl0w commented Feb 23, 2026

An initial draft for 48 and 49 support.

Currently I also drop support for < 48 since I currently don't have a setup for testing those versions and testing multiple versions is very time intensive. Unfortunately Gnome 46 is shipped with the latest Ubuntu LTS so I'd rather like to support that version. Maybe I'll test in a VM and try to get 46 working.

jpinsonneau and others added 10 commits June 13, 2025 10:01
* Update dependencies
* Use updated girs/gjs types in code base
* Remove now unnecessary local type definitions
* Cleanup tsconfig.json
For the generated JavaScript we use the recommended config in
"eslint.config.js". For TypeScript use a separate "eslint.config.mjs"
configuration that can be slightly customized.
@ifl0w ifl0w mentioned this pull request Feb 23, 2026
@mfinelli
Copy link
Copy Markdown

mfinelli commented Apr 8, 2026

Hi @ifl0w I tried building this extension using this PR and everything seems to be working correctly even the preview (which was not on #221). I'm even running on GNOME 50 (I just simply modified the metadata.json) and everything still works. Any ETA on when we'll get an official release with these changes? Cheers

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ants